Marc Quinn launches first Spanish solo exhibition in Malaga


CELEBRATED British artist Marc Quinn has launched his first ever Spanish solo exhibition at the Contemporary Art Centre (CAC) in Malaga.

Most famous for sculpting a solid gold lifesize Kate Moss – weighing 50 kilos – and for filling a sculpture of his head with four-and-a-half litres of his own blood, Quinn is one of the most controversial artists working today.

His exhibition, โ€˜Violence and Serenityโ€™, is on show until November 30.
